RA government reconsiders agreement on transfer of Armenian Railways to RZDAugust 6, 2009 - 18:29 AMT PanARMENIAN.Net - Armenian government has decided to amend the agreement on transfer of Armenian Railways to Russian Railways (RZD).Minister of Transport and Communications Gurgen Sargsyan said that amendments will include a provision regulating determination of railway tariffs. For his part, Armenian Prime Minister Tigran Sargsyan said that a working group will be formed to control the situation. "This agency will be empowered to examine the issues and present conclusions to the government," he said. "We learned about the tariffs rise after the concessioner was announced and will never allow it happen again."
